WBB: Huskies Head to Toledo for the First Round of the WNIT

HBU plays against Toledo in the first round on Friday

HBU Huskies (16-10, 12-2 SLC) at Toledo Rockets (26-5, 19-1 MAC)
Friday March 18, 2022 – Savage Arena
6:00 p.m. CT
 
TOLEDO, Ohio – The HBU women's basketball season continues on in the WNIT tournament beginning Friday at 6:00 p.m. against the Toledo Rockets in Savage Arena. The game can be watched live on ESPN3 or listened to on a radio call from Garrett Jones on HBUHuskies.com
 
This marks the first time that HBU women's basketball has played postseason basketball in program history, adding more to what was an already historic season for the Huskies.
 
HBU (16-10, 12-2 SLC) is coming off of a loss in the Southland Conference Semifinals to the eventual champion UIW Cardinals in the Merrell Center last Saturday, 54-33.
 
The Toldeo Rockets (26-5, 19-1 MAC) last played in the WNIT in 2018-19 season. They won their opening contest against Seton Hall before dropping their second game to Northwestern. The Rockets are coming off of a loss in the semifinals of the MAC Women's Basketball Tournament to Ball State.
 
The Huskies are led by Southland Conference Player of the Year Timia Jefferson who scored 12.7 points per game. N'Denasija Collins averaged 9.4 points per game while pulling in 6.4 rebounds and shot 35 percent from the field. Marilyn Nzoiwu pulls in 7.4 rebounds per game to lead HBU. Abbey Sutherland is tied with Nzoiwu for the lteam lead in blocks with 32.
 
Toledo was led this season by Quenesha Lockett who averaged 17.5 points and 5.6 rebounds for the Rockets. Sophia Wiard drops in 12.8 points per game for Toledo and leads the rockets in assists with 137.
 
This will be the first time that HBU and Toledo have faced each other.
 
The winner of this game will play the winner of Kent State and Youngstown State, with more information to be released post game.
